The 3D Scanner Market size was estimated at USD 2.06 billion in 2023, USD 2.25 billion in 2024, and is expected to grow at a CAGR of 9.51% to reach USD 3.90 billion by 2030.

3D scanning is a non-destructive technology that digitally captures the form of physical objects using laser light. 3D scanning technology creates high-precision 3D models rotated and viewed from different angles on a computer. Innovative 3D scanners are widely utilized in industrial engineering, design, and manufacturing, due to their ability to quickly and specifically capture the required data. These powerful 3D scanning solutions accelerate the workflow and enhance the productivity of the manufacturing process. The increasing adoption of 3D scanners in the healthcare industry, owing to their applications, such as creating personalized medical solutions and propelling drug discovery research. However, the high cost of developing 3D scanners limits the adoption from small and medium size manufacturers, hindering the market's growth. Moreover, the technological advancement in 3D scanners, such as the increasing deployment of 5G technology, is expected to increase the installation of smart 3D scanners in manufacturing facilities that are always connected and can upload data to a real-time database.

Regional Insights

The 3D scanner market shows a highly evolving landscape in the Americas owing to the established industrial sector and increasing application of 3D scanning in various industries, including healthcare, automotive, entertainment, and manufacturing. Rising research and development initiatives and a surge in regulatory support by government bodies are accelerating the use of 3D scanners in the EMEA and APAC regions. The EU’s industrial policy aims to make European industry more competitive by adopting advanced manufacturing technologies to maintain its role as a sustainable growth and employment driver in Europe. Additionally, the growing demand for smarter and more efficient production growing focus of industries on investing and incorporating new technologies in their business processes to enhance productivity is expanding the use of 3D scanners worldwide. Furthermore, the integration of cutting-edge technologies such as artificial intelligence (AI) and machine learning (ML) in 3D scanners can assist the manufacturers in accessing real-time insights and enhance operational efficiency, which is expected to create immense opportunities for increasing the deployment of 3D scanners across the end-use industries worldwide.
